About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between San Francisco International Airport (SFO), San Francisco, California, United States and Sacramento Executive Airport (SAC), Sacramento, California, United States would travel a Great Circle distance of 78 miles (or 126 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the relatively short distance between San Francisco International Airport and Sacramento Executive Airport, the route shown on this map most likely still appears to be a straight line.

Facts about San Francisco International Airport (SFO):
- The airport opened on May 7, 1927, on 150 acres of cow pasture.
- The closest airport to San Francisco International Airport (SFO) is Half Moon Bay AirportHalf Moon Bay Flight Strip (HAF), which is located only 10 miles (16 kilometers) SW of SFO.
- SFO was one of the first airports to implement a Fly Quiet Program which grades individual air carriers on their performance on noise abatement procedures while flying in and out of SFO.
- San Francisco International Airport handled 44,477,209 passengers last year.
- A long-planned extension of the Bay Area Rapid Transit system to the airport opened on June 22, 2003, allowing passengers to board BART trains at the international terminal to San Francisco or the East Bay.
